#ifndef INCLUDED_VCL_CURSOR_HXX
#define INCLUDED_VCL_CURSOR_HXX
#include <tools/gen.hxx>
#include <tools/link.hxx>
#include <vcl/dllapi.h>
#include <vcl/vclptr.hxx>
#include <rtl/ustring.hxx>
#include <memory>
class Timer;
struct ImplCursorData;
class OutputDevice;
namespace vcl { class Window; }
// Cursor styles
#define CURSOR_SHADOW (sal_uInt16(0 x0001))
enum class CursorDirection
{
NONE, LTR, RTL
};
namespace vcl
{
class VCL_DLLPUBLIC Cursor
{
private :
std::unique_ptr<ImplCursorData> mpData;
VclPtr<vcl::Window> mpWindow; // only for shadow cursor
Size maSize;
Point maPos;
Degree10 mnOrientation;
sal_uInt16 mnStyle;
bool mbVisible;
CursorDirection mnDirection;
public :
SAL_DLLPRIVATE void ImplDraw();
DECL_DLLPRIVATE_LINK( ImplTimerHdl, Timer*, void );
SAL_DLLPRIVATE void ImplShow();
SAL_DLLPRIVATE void ImplHide();
SAL_DLLPRIVATE void ImplResume( bool bRestore = false );
SAL_DLLPRIVATE bool ImplSuspend();
SAL_DLLPRIVATE void ImplNew();
public :
Cursor();
SAL_DLLPRIVATE Cursor( const Cursor& rCursor );
~Cursor();
void SetStyle( sal_uInt16 nStyle );
sal_uInt16 GetStyle() const { return mnStyle; }
void Show();
void Hide();
bool IsVisible() const { return mbVisible; }
void SetWindow( vcl::Window* pWindow );
void SetPos( const Point& rNewPos );
const Point& GetPos() const { return maPos; }
void SetSize( const Size& rNewSize );
const Size& GetSize() const { return maSize; }
void SetWidth( tools::Long nNewWidth );
tools::Long GetWidth() const { return maSize.Width(); }
tools::Long GetHeight() const { return maSize.Height(); }
void SetOrientation( Degree10 nOrientation = 0 _deg10 );
void SetDirection( CursorDirection nDirection = CursorDirection::NONE );
SAL_DLLPRIVATE Cursor& operator =( const Cursor& rCursor );
SAL_DLLPRIVATE bool operator ==( const Cursor& rCursor ) const ;
bool operator !=( const Cursor& rCursor ) const
{ return !(Cursor::operator ==( rCursor )); }
void DrawToDevice(OutputDevice& rRenderContext);
private :
SAL_DLLPRIVATE void LOKNotify( vcl::Window* pWindow, const OUString& rAction );
SAL_DLLPRIVATE bool ImplPrepForDraw(const OutputDevice* pDevice, ImplCursorData& rData);
SAL_DLLPRIVATE void ImplRestore();
SAL_DLLPRIVATE void ImplDoShow( bool bDrawDirect, bool bRestore );
SAL_DLLPRIVATE bool ImplDoHide( bool bStop );
};
} // namespace vcl
#endif // INCLUDED_VCL_CURSOR_HXX
